Students in 7th grade progress from the foundation laid in grade 6.  Students continue to use the Terms from the Elements and Principles of Art, but projects progress in technical difficulty.  Students will continue to talk about art and look at examples from Art History and Contemporary Art.

 

Students will learn about enlarging an image by Grid Drawing, creating an environment using Two Point Perspective,  how to create Optical Illusions, and looking at Radial Symmetry.

 

If time allows during the semester, students will also learn about the ancient art of Mehndi (Henna skin painting) and the artwork of local watercolor artist, Charles Burchfield.

 

Some of the media that students will increase thier proficiency in are: watercolors, markers,  and colored pencils.  New materials that will be introduced at this level are: Acrylic paint, Henna, and soft sculpture materials.
